M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
which
discusses
issues
related to open
education res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
The latest
advances in
online education technology make it possible for
people
in every nation on earth
to take classes via the Internet.
These MOOCs are
customarily free
but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
There are many
subjects that
learning technology organizations
have to struggle with
now that online learning technology is
developing so rapidly.
How can educators
guarantee that
the training provided by these
MOOC classes is
respectable?
How can organizations
ensure that
lecturers are properly credentialed
to teach online MOOC classes?
What strategies are being used by
institutions like
Pakistan to conduct these massively open online courses?
What experimental teaching practices and assessment strategies are optimal?
Interaction, feedback and online support are the most important things that help students succeed in MOOC courses.
How can participants
handle problems like
inadequate
learner motivation and high
learner attrition?
